Wood Window Service in Worcester, MA
Wood window services encompass a range of projects focused on the repair, restoration, and maintenance of traditional wooden windows. These services often include fixing damaged or rotting wood, replacing broken or outdated components, and refinishing surfaces to restore their appearance and functionality. Homeowners may request these services when experiencing drafts, difficulty opening or closing windows, or signs of deterioration that impact energy efficiency and curb appeal. Understanding the condition of existing wood frames and sash, as well as desired aesthetic outcomes, can help property owners determine the scope of work needed.
Before requesting wood window services, property owners should consider the age and condition of their windows, as well as any specific concerns such as leaks, drafts, or cosmetic issues. It is helpful to know whether the goal is to repair existing frames or to replace them entirely, and if there are preferences for preserving original features or updating to modern materials. Clarifying these details can ensure that the project addresses both functional and aesthetic needs, resulting in windows that enhance the property's overall appearance and performance.

Common Wood Window Service Jobs
Wood window repair - restoring damaged or rotted wood to improve window integrity and appearance.
Wood window replacement - installing new wood windows to enhance energy efficiency and curb appeal.
Wood window restoration - stripping, refinishing, and preserving historic wood windows for long-lasting beauty.
Wood window sash repair - fixing broken or stuck sashes to ensure smooth operation and proper sealing.
Wood window frame repair - addressing rot, cracks, or warping in window frames for safety and stability.
Wood window maintenance - cleaning, sealing, and protecting wood surfaces to extend their lifespan.
Wood Window Service Questions
What types of wood windows are serviced? The service covers a variety of wood window styles, including double-hung, casement, and picture windows commonly found in homes around Worcester, MA.
Can damaged wood windows be repaired? Yes, repairs can address issues like rot, cracks, and broken frames to restore window functionality and appearance.
Are window restoration or replacement services available? Both options are offered to help maintain the character of wood windows or upgrade to more energy-efficient solutions.
What maintenance is recommended for wood windows? Regular inspections, sealing, and repainting help protect wood windows from moisture and weather damage over time.
